The average train between Thuin and Brussels takes 1h 43m and the fastest train takes 1h 24m. There is a train service every few hours from Thuin to Brussels.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run hourly between Thuin and Brussels. The earliest departure is at 5:17 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Thuin is at 9:18 PM which arrives into Brussels at 10:54 PM. All services require a transfer, and take on average 1h 43m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Thuin to Brussels. However, there are services departing from Thuin station and arriving at Brussels station via Charleroi-Central.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 43m.
Thuin to Brussels train services, operated by Belgian Railways (NMBS/SNCB), depart from Thuin station.
Thuin to Brussels train services, operated by Belgian Railways (NMBS/SNCB), arrive at Bruxelles-Central station.

The distance between Thuin and Brussels is 57 km. The road distance is 72 km.
You can take a train from Thuin to Bruxelles-Central via Charleroi-Central in around 1h 28m.
